ESSENTIAL RESPONSIBILITIES
JDE Payroll Support
Support the payroll team in troubleshooting end-to-end, full cycle payroll and year-end processes
Create, test, and document new payroll IDs, union tables, premiums, new earnings/deduction/benefits, and accrual codes
Identify system issues, assess impacts, and validate results
Lead and guide the team in the analysis, planning, testing, and deployment of Vertex and ESU updates
Perform reviews of monthly payroll Integrity reports and investigate unreconciled items and differences between payroll registers and tax forms
Coordinate team to build advanced payroll reports in DAS for internal and external payroll reporting requirements
Perform regular audits of payroll data in JDE Payroll, InEight, and other payroll systems
Provide regular training for Payroll Administrators and ongoing support to the team
Payroll Projects Support
Provide functional support for projects and systems that integrate with JDE Payroll and timesheet systems, streamlining processes to ensure maximum efficiency
Monitor the needs of the payroll JDE system and advise the Senior Manager on requirements for changes, enhancements, or service improvements
Support all upgrade projects for the payroll system
Support the HRIS team in testing integration updates and existing/new benefits in JDE
Collaborate with HR, IS, LR, and other stakeholders on various projects, providing timely updates and adhering to established timelines
Team Lead & Development
Work closely with the Payroll Senior Manager to develop ongoing training and development opportunities that enhance the team’s technical skills and knowledge
Lead and coordinate the work of payroll systems administrators
Support team hires and terminations, providing feedback to the Senior Manager
Monitor team performance and productivity, identifying areas for improvement and implementing corrective actions when necessary
May perform other related duties as assigned
REQUIREMENTS
Minimum 6 years’ experience in a similar payroll systems role
Minimum 4 years of ERP payroll system experience; strong preference for JDE in-house payroll in a high-volume, multi-company environment
College, Trade, or Technical Diploma (2-year) in Payroll, Accounting, or IT; JD Edwards EnterpriseOne experience required
Payroll Compliance Practitioner (PCP) designation preferred
Expert-level technical skills in MS Excel (advanced formulas, data manipulation, macros)
Strong analytical and problem-solving skills with particular attention to quality, detail, and follow-through
Sound understanding of government legislation, collective agreements, and their effect on payroll
Inquisitive nature with the ability to challenge the status quo in a manner that promotes teamwork while embracing the need for change
Excellent customer service orientation and strong ability to collaborate and communicate with diverse stakeholders
Proven team player with the ability to work independently
